Intercity T20 action at Victoria Park, Edmonton today

Two T20 Inter City games between the Edmonton & District Cricket League and the Calgary and District Cricket League are scheduled for Victoria Park, Edmonton today, Sunday July 29th, 2012. The first game is due to start at 11am and the second at 3pm (1500 hrs) after a one hour break for lunch in-between these matches.

The games will be played in accordance with ICC regulations and Cricket Alberta Playing Rules with certain additions, as included on the Seniors Inter City Schedule released by Cricket Alberta for the Edmonton Leg of this weekend’s Inter-City action. There was, in fact, a 50 over match on Saturday at Victoria Park, where a grass wicket was installed in recent years to help the development of cricket in Edmonton, and in Alberta.

The Edmonton Squad for this weekend’s Inter City games had been published on July 25th. Halim Shah was named coach of the following squad of players: Yasoob Haq, Satjit Gill, Tyson Gordon, Zain Ahmed, Nafiz Choudhary, Dhrupad Shah, Waheed Noorie, Abdullah Raheem, Sagith Karunaratne, Khawar Abbasi, Wardhan Haq, Nishi Hota and Salman Choudhary.

Four players were listed as reserves for the Edmonton squad : Sohail Fida, Ankit Karwal, Goldie Sekhon and Pragnesh Patel.
